Icon Yachts And Erdevicki, Inc. Collaborate To Design Concept For ER175

Icon Yachts and Erdevicki, Inc. of Vancouver, Canada have teamed up to complete the concept analysis to offer a complete design and build package for the ER175.

For the exceptional 175-foot superstructure, expect the highest level of quality and specification. The interior design is purposely left open to tailor to the prospective client’s personal preferences.

The mega-yacht features sleek lines and futuristic fly bridge. The long waterline hull is designed for full efficiency, and the bullet-shaped bow, designed by natural sheer lines, will carve through waves and reserve buoyancy—resulting in a smooth ride.

The three-deck design provides a spacious interior and a generous semi-shelter deck space for leisure and entertaining. The interior features a large owner’s stateroom, four or five guest suites, generous gallery leading to the full-size dining area, spacious saloon with bar opening to the veranda and crew’s quarters.  The lower deck boasts a large beach club for sunbathing and boarding the yacht’s jet skis.

The ICON ER175 is still undergoing cost estimation from Icon Yacht.
